Zandstra Honored at Soccer Game

The spirit of Chris Zandstra lives on at St. Louis University High School. The sophomore student who died last year after a lifelong battle with cancer was honored at the varsity soccer match versus St. Dominic at SLUH on Saturday, September 20th. In anticipation of the game, the varsity soccer team held a fundraiser along with St. Dominic for SLUH’s Chris Zandstra Scholarship and for cancer research.

The SLUH coaching staff, along with STUCO and the Campus Ministry Department, organized the event as a way to remember Zandstra and to try and find a cure for cancer. St. Dominic’s varsity soccer coach, Greg Koeller, knows of the impact of the disease, as his wife Marsha was diagnosed with an inoperable brain tumor.

Proceeds from the fundraiser, which included t-shirt sales, benefited both the American Brain Tumor Association and Zandstra’s Scholarship fund at SLUH. More than 300 t-shirts were sold and more than $5,000 raised for the two causes.

According to SLUH Athletic Director Dick Wehner, "There was a near capacity crowd for the soccer game. Afterward, almost everybody walked from the soccer field to the SLUH Chapel in a solidarity walk and filled the chapel to near capacity for a special mass."

Wehner adds, "This could be an annual event with next year's game being held at St. Dominic’s."
